Note. In the Sentencing Act 2020

(a)Schedule 5 deals with the breach, revocation and amendment of reparation orders;

(b)Schedule 7 deals with the breach, revocation and amendment of youth rehabilitation orders;

(c)Schedule 10 deals with the breach, revocation and amendment of community orders; and

(d)Schedule 16 deals with the breach or amendment of suspended sentence orders, and the effect of a further conviction..
